Alexandra Parade is in Weston-Super-Mare and in North Somerset district. BS23 1QX is located in the Weston-super-Mare Central elect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Weston-Super-Mare.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

Safety

Is Alexandra Parade Street dangerous?

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around Alexandra Parade was 743.7 per 1,000 residents, which is 287.2% higher than the Weston-super-Mare South average. The most reported crime type was Violence and sexual offences.

Alexandra Parade has the 4th highest crime rate of 93 local areas in Weston-super-Mare South and the 8th highest crime rate of 733 local areas in North Somerset .

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 351.0 crimes per 1,000 residents and have been falling year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has fallen by about -58.6%.
